Fertilizing is basic to supporting plant health and accomplishing rich, vibrant landscapes. Plants require a balanced supply of nutrients-- primarily nitrogen, phosphorus, and potassium-- to grow strong roots, produce plentiful flowers, and keep vibrant foliage. A soil test is the first step in identifying what nutrients are doing not have, making sure that the chosen fertilizer fulfills the particular needs of the website. Fertilizers can be found in various types, including granular, liquid, organic, and synthetic, each offering different release rates and benefits. Using the ideal type at the correct time is important to avoid nutrient overflow, root burn, or unequal growth. Seasonal timing, such as using greater nitrogen in the spring and more potassium in the fall, helps plants prepare for development spurts or stand up to winter season stress. Constant fertilization not only enhances plant appearance but likewise strengthens durability against insects, illness, and ecological stressors. A well-fed landscape is more likely to flourish every year, offering both charm and environmental value
